    Wisconsin Indian Student Assistance Scholarship

    Urgency: LowEasy

    The Wisconsin Indian Student Assistance Scholarship offers financial aid to Native American students in Wisconsin who wish to attend college or graduate school within the state. Eligible applicants must be Wisconsin residents with at least 25% Native American blood from a certified tribe or band, demonstrate financial need, and plan to enroll in a Wisconsin institution. The scholarship awards range from $250 to $1,100, and the application deadline is June 30, 2026.

    Who can apply

    • Wisconsin residents with at least 25% Native American blood
    • Must demonstrate financial need
    • Enrollment in a Wisconsin institution (public, independent, or proprietary)
    • Open to both full-time and part-time students
